Random Verses
We know that our old self was crucified with him in order that the body of sin might be brought to nothing, so that we would no longer be enslaved to sin. 7 For one who has died has been set free from sin. 8 Now if we have died with Christ, we believe that we will also live with him. 9 We know that Christ, being raised from the dead, will never die again; death no longer has dominion over him. 10 For the death he died he died to sin, once for all, but the life he lives he lives to God. 11 So you also must consider yourselves dead to sin and alive to God in Christ Jesus.
Romans 6:6-11 (ESV)
We must put away our old self and put on the new(Ephesians 4:22-24) so that we may grow in our relationship with God. If we hold on to the stuff from our old life in sin, we will not grow
_________________________________________________________________________________
"for at one time you were darkness, but now you are light in the Lord. Walk as children of light"
Eph 5:8 (ESV)
We were once in darkness, sinners, with no hope. Lost. Then, the Light shone on us.
(Again Jesus spoke to them, saying, “I am the light of the world. Whoever follows me will not walk in darkness, but will have the light of life.” John 8:12)
Jesus redeemed us making us a light for the world! Now we are to shine like stars(Phil.2:15) so that others can know the love of our Savior.
_________________________________________________________________________________
A new commandment I give to you, that you love one another: just as I have loved you, you also are to love one another.
John 13:34 (ESV)
A new commandment? In the Old Testament, you see that loving your neighbor(each other) was one of the top laws. So why does Jesus call this a new commandment? Check it, 'that you love one another: just as I have loved you,'. He revolutionized the commandment. Not only are you to love each other, but love each other like Jesus has loved you! Love like Jesus loves.

A Motto
Love God.
Love Each Other.
Love Our World.
This is my church's motto, and I'm pretty much adopting it as my own just because it's awesome.
Why is this our motto? Glad you asked.
These are the greatest commandments.
Love God.
Matthew 22: 37-38
'And He said to him, "You shall love the Lord your God with all your heart and with all your soul and all your mind. This is the great and first commandment."'
Love Each Other. Love Our World.
(pretty much the same thing)
John 13:34-35
'A new commandment I give to you, that you love one another: just as I have loved you, you also are to love one another. By this all people will know that you are My disciples, if you love one another.'
But what does this mean? How do I follow this motto?
Once again, I'm glad you asked.
There was a time in my life that I thought about these things too. How do I love God? What does it mean to love each other? Love my world? Why should I do that?
My small group(yes, you should get in/start one. They rock!) went through this a few weeks ago and we came up with some awesome ideas!
Love God.
How do I love God? How I show God I love Him?
By the way I live. By how listen/read His Word. How I praise Him shows Him my love.
Love Each Other.
How do I show fellow believers that I love and care about them?
Praying for them. I listen to them when they need someone to talk to. Giving them someone they can count on. Being their friend in their lowest times. By helping them spiritually, physically, financially.
~
First, before I list the ways I love my world, I'll answer the question 'Why?'.
When you show love to others that seem like they don't deserve it, they wonder why. And why? Cause that's what my King showed me, love that I didn't deserve. When they ask why I do the things I do, I tell them it's cause my King wanted me to show others the love He gave me. In John 13:34-35, remember what it said? 'A new commandment I give to you, that you love one another: just as I have loved you, you also are to love one another. By this all people will know that you are My disciples, if you love one another.'
That is why I love my world. I want to show them my King so that they too can know Him!
